Q.Is There A Way To Get A Buckeye Tree To Stop Producing Buckeyes?

We love the canopy but don’t like all the buckeyes.

Yeah, but it's not easy. You can try a plant growth regulator like ethephon in early spring before flowers set—this can reduce fruit production. Another option is heavy pruning right before flowering to remove buds, but that’s a yearly chore. If it’s a smaller tree, you can shake or remove flowers manually. Otherwise, your best bet is just raking up the buckeyes before they become a nuisance. No perfect solution, but these help!
